The training program focuses on the five animals – Dragon, Snake, Tiger, Crane, and Leopard – and includes traditional hand and weapon forms. Participants will not only learn techniques for defending against various fighting styles, but also gain valuable skills in self-defence.
Shaolin Fists Kung Fu is well-known for its effectiveness in defending against mixed martial arts. With the right skills and knowledge, Kung Fu can be a powerful martial art form that provides practical self-defence techniques.
In addition to the Five Animals, the Five Ancestors Fists Kung Fu incorporates other styles like the Crane, Monkey, Tai Cho, Tamo, and Lohan. This advanced system, founded during the Sung Dynasty, covers a wide range of traditional forms and teaches the application of hard and soft techniques.
Participants will also have the opportunity to learn Chi Kung, a practice based on the Five Elements and the Shaolin Brain Marrow Muscle Tendon Chi Kung. This not only benefits long-term health, but also helps individuals harness internal energy for martial art purposes.
The training program also focuses on various weapons such as staffs, straight swords, sabres, and butterfly swords. Participants will learn how to handle and use these weapons correctly, as well as defend against attackers armed with knives, clubs, or swords.
